About Telecom Argentina

Telecom Argentina SA offers its customers quadruple play services, combining mobile telephony services, cable television services, Internet services and fixed telephony services. It also provides other telephone-related services such as international long-distance and wholesale services, data transmission and IT solutions outsourcing and install, operate and develop cable television and data transmission services. The company provides services in Argentina (mobile, cable television, Internet and fixed and data services), Paraguay (mobile, Internet and satellite TV services), Uruguay (cable television services), the United States (fixed wholesale services) and Chile (Cybersecurity services and products).

Description
Telefonica Holding de Argentina SA provides telecommunication services. Its services include telephone services, domestic long-distance services, international long-distance services, public telephone services and Internet access facilities.
Nortel Inversora is a Buenos Aires-based holding company that owns a controlling stake in Telecom Argentina SA. It provides fixed-line telephony, mobile services under Personal brand, broadband, and pay TV across Argentina. Nortel Inversora manages 20 million mobile subscribers and extensive fiber networks covering urban and rural areas. As of 2011, Sofora Telecomunicaciones held majority ownership, enabling investments in 5G infrastructure and data centers.
